Faster Case Evaluation Through Predictive Tools



Among the most visible benefits of AI in accident regulation is how quickly cases can currently be examined. Commonly, a lawyer would spend hours combing with occurrence reports, medical records, and insurance policy papers. Today, AI-powered platforms can examine this information in mins. Algorithms trained on thousands of previous instances assist forecast feasible end results based on an one-of-a-kind case's qualities. These tools do not replace human judgment, yet they do supply attorneys with a clearer, quicker starting point. The outcome? Victims can obtain the help they need without waiting weeks for an instance review.



Medical Record Analysis Is Smarter Than Ever



Medical evidence is central to almost every injury case. Till lately, arranging through comprehensive medical histories or analyzing complex terminology was a time-consuming job delegated lawful aides or hired experts. Now, AI software application can scanning large quantities of documents, highlighting pertinent injuries, and even identifying possible omissions. It identifies patterns in treatment strategies and flags variances that might either reinforce or deteriorate an instance. This change is empowering legal professionals to develop more accurate and engaging debates on behalf of their clients, and it's doing so at a rate that had not been feasible simply a few years earlier.

AI in Insurance Adjustments: A Double-Edged Sword



Insurance provider are also using AI, and not constantly in manner ins which profit complaintants. Automated claims assessment devices can bring about quicker choices, but they may likewise undervalue injuries by leaning heavily generallies or outdated information. This is where legal guidance plays a vital function in pushing back. AI could approximate the worth of an insurance claim in seconds, but it can not grasp the complete psychological or physical toll of an injury like a human supporter can. Risk of Over-Reliance and the Role of Legal Advocacy



As practical as AI is, it's not fail-safe. Formulas are only comparable to the information they're trained on, and bias can still slip in. Relying as well greatly on automation might lead to misjudged cases or overlooked details. That's why the role of the lawyer remains just as crucial-- if not more so-- in 2025.
